The Maha Wizaya Pagoda is a pagoda located on Shwedagon Pagoda Road in Dagon Township, Yangon, Myanmar. The pagoda, built in 1980, is located immediately south of the Shwedagon Pagoda on Dhammarakhita Hill.The enshrined relics were contributed by the King of Nepal, while the pagodas hti (umbrella) was consecrated by Ne Win, the countrys former leader.The construction of this particular pagoda is believed by some scholars to have been a form of merit-making on the part of Ne Win
